From 590a76dab2b2df148f27efce444d7df54f04d045 Mon Sep 17 00:00:00 2001 From: "Benjamin A. Beasley" Date: Thu, 25 Sep 2025 11:43:24 +0100 Subject: [PATCH 1/2] Update proptest-derive dev-dependency from 0.3 to 0.6 --- Cargo.toml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Cargo.toml b/Cargo.toml index 744f157..2825556 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-23,7 +23,7 @@ assert-dbg = { path = "assert-dbg" } collection_literals = "1.0.1" derive_more = "0.99.17" proptest = "1.1.0" -proptest-derive = "0.3.0" +proptest-derive = "0.6.0" quote = "1.0.23" trybuild2 = "1.0.0" From 76efc6bd289381760a252e3c28eea5b59e592cd8 Mon Sep 17 00:00:00 2001 From: "Benjamin A. Beasley" Date: Sat, 4 Oct 2025 16:22:33 +0100 Subject: [PATCH 2/2] Update derive_more dev-dependency from 0.99 to 2.0 --- Cargo.toml | 2 +- tests/test.rs | 20 ++++++++++---------- 2 files changed, 11 insertions(+), 11 deletions(-) diff --git a/Cargo.toml b/Cargo.toml index 2825556..1c7d4b6 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-21,7 +21,7 @@ iter = [] [dev-dependencies] assert-dbg = { path = "assert-dbg" } collection_literals = "1.0.1" -derive_more = "0.99.17" +derive_more = { version = "2.0.0", features = ["display"] } proptest = "1.1.0" proptest-derive = "0.6.0" quote = "1.0.23" diff --git a/tests/test.rs b/tests/test.rs index 6548a28..58c910d 100644 --- a/tests/test.rs +++ b/tests/test.rs @@ -15,11 +15,11 @@ use quote::{quote, ToTokens}; #[derive(Debug, Arbitrary, Display, Clone)] #[allow(non_camel_case_types)] enum Alignment { - #[display(fmt = "<")] + #[display("<")] Left, - #[display(fmt = "^")] + #[display("^")] Center, - #[display(fmt = ">")] + #[display(">")] Right, } @@ -27,13 +27,13 @@ enum Alignment { #[allow(non_camel_case_types)] enum Trait { #[default] - #[display(fmt = "")] + #[display("")] Display, - #[display(fmt = "?")] + #[display("?")] Question, - #[display(fmt = "x?")] + #[display("x?")] xQuestion, - #[display(fmt = "X?")] + #[display("X?")] XQuestion, x, X, @@ -46,12 +46,12 @@ enum Trait { #[derive(Debug, Default, Arbitrary, Display)] enum Sign { - #[display(fmt = "+")] + #[display("+")] Plus, - #[display(fmt = "-")] + #[display("-")] Minus, #[default] - #[display(fmt = "")] + #[display("")] None, }